![]() John L. Keeley Jr. President | KEELEY funds – Adviser History Keeley Asset Management Corp. (KAMCO) is a boutique value manager based in Chicago. The firm was founded by John L. Keeley, Jr. in 1982 and specializes in investing in companies undergoing INTERNAL CORPORATE RESTRUCTURING. John L. Keeley, Jr., is President and Chief Investment Officer at Keeley Asset Management Corp., a registered investment adviser. He earned his B.A. at the University of Notre Dame and his MBA at the University of Chicago. He is a Chartered Financial Analyst and serves as a director of the Marquette National Corp. Mr. Keeley started his career as a financial analyst at the Standard Oil Co. of Indiana in 1966. Associations with the Chicago Corp., London based James Capel, and Seward Securities followed until, in 1977, he established his own registered broker dealer, Keeley Investment Corp. (KIC), distributor of the KEELEY funds. He remains there as President and Treasurer. He is married and has three children, all of whom actively participate in the firm. |
